亞馬遜云提供哪幾種云計算服務方式
在當今的數字化時代,云計算已經成為企業(yè)和個人進行數據存儲、處理和分析的關鍵工具。亞馬遜云科技(Amazon Web Services, 簡稱AWS)作為全球領先的云服務提供商,提供了多種云計算服務方式,以滿足不同規(guī)模和需求的企業(yè)和個人的需求。詳細介紹亞馬遜云提供的幾種云計算服務方式,幫助您更好地了解并選擇合適的服務。
1. EC2(Elastic Compute Cloud)
EC2是亞馬遜云科技提供的最基礎的云計算服務方式之一。它允許用戶創(chuàng)建和管理虛擬機實例,這些實例可以運行任何操作系統(tǒng)和應用程序。EC2具有高度的靈活性和可擴展性,可以根據需求自動調整資源分配,從而降低成本并提高運營效率。此外,EC2還提供了一系列的安全功能,如訪問控制、身份驗證和加密,以確保數據的安全性。
2. RDS(Relational Database Service)
RDS是亞馬遜云科技提供的數據庫服務方式,它允許用戶在云端運行關系型數據庫。與本地數據庫相比,RDS具有更高的性能和可靠性,因為它可以在多個可用區(qū)之間進行數據復制和備份。此外,RDS還提供了一系列的管理工具和監(jiān)控功能,幫助用戶輕松地管理和優(yōu)化數據庫性能。
3. S3(Simple Storage Service)
S3是亞馬遜云科技提供的對象存儲服務方式,它允許用戶存儲和檢索大量的非結構化數據。S3具有高吞吐量、低延遲和高可靠性的特點,適用于存儲大量文件、圖片、視頻等數據。此外,S3還提供了一系列的數據管理功能,如版本控制、壓縮和解壓縮等,以便于數據的管理和使用。
4. ECS(Elastic Compute Service)
ECS是亞馬遜云科技提供的彈性計算服務方式,它允許用戶根據需求動態(tài)調整計算資源。ECS具有高度的可擴展性和靈活性,可以根據業(yè)務需求快速部署或縮放虛擬機實例。此外,ECS還提供了一系列的自動化功能,如負載均衡、自動擴展等,以實現資源的最優(yōu)配置。
5. WAF(Web Application Firewall)
WAF是亞馬遜云科技提供的Web應用防火墻服務方式,它可以幫助保護網站免受各種網絡攻擊和威脅。WAF具有實時監(jiān)控和防御的能力,可以檢測和阻止惡意流量、SQL注入、跨站腳本等常見的網絡安全問題。此外,WAF還提供了一系列的日志分析和報警功能,以便于及時發(fā)現和應對安全問題。
6. Lambda(Amazon Lambda)
Lambda是亞馬遜云科技提供的無服務器計算服務方式,它允許用戶在云端運行無狀態(tài)的微服務。Lambda具有高度的靈活性和可擴展性,可以根據需求自動部署和縮放代碼實例。此外,Lambda還提供了一系列的編程模型和開發(fā)工具,以簡化微服務的構建和部署過程。
7. Kinesis(Amazon Kinesis)
Kinesis是亞馬遜云科技提供的流式處理服務方式,它允許用戶處理和分析大量的實時數據流。Kinesis具有高吞吐量、低延遲和高可靠性的特點,適用于處理社交媒體、日志記錄、物聯網等多種類型的數據流。此外,Kinesis還提供了一系列的數據轉換和處理功能,以便于數據的進一步分析和利用。
8. DynamoDB(Amazon DynamoDB)
DynamoDB是亞馬遜云科技提供的NoSQL數據庫服務方式,它支持豐富的數據模型和靈活的查詢語言。DynamoDB具有高性能、高可靠性和高可擴展性的特點,適用于存儲結構化和非結構化數據。此外,DynamoDB還提供了一系列的數據管理功能,如分區(qū)、分片等,以便于數據的管理和優(yōu)化。
9. SQS(Amazon Simple Queue Service)
SQS是亞馬遜云科技提供的消息隊列服務方式,它允許用戶在云端發(fā)送和接收消息。SQS具有高吞吐量、低延遲和高可靠性的特點,適用于實現分布式系統(tǒng)的解耦和異步通信。此外,SQS還提供了一系列的消息管理和通知功能,以便于實現消息的可靠傳遞和及時反饋。
10. SNS(Amazon Simple Notification Service)
SNS是亞馬遜云科技提供的簡單通知服務方式,它允許用戶向訂閱者發(fā)送通知和警報。SNS具有高可靠性、高安全性和易用性的特點,適用于實現系統(tǒng)告警、事件通知等功能。此外,SNS還提供了一系列的集成和擴展功能,以便于與其他服務和應用進行集成和協(xié)同工作。
11. IAM(Amazon Identity and Access Management)
IAM是亞馬遜云科技提供的基于角色的訪問控制服務方式,它允許用戶根據角色和權限來管理用戶和資源的訪問。IAM具有高度的安全性和靈活性,可以滿足不同場景下的安全需求。此外,IAM還提供了一系列的策略和規(guī)則功能,以便于實現細粒度的訪問控制和審計。
12. Auto Scaling(Amazon Auto Scaling)
Auto Scaling是亞馬遜云科技提供的自動伸縮服務方式,它可以根據業(yè)務需求自動調整計算資源。Auto Scaling具有高度的可擴展性和靈活性,可以根據需求快速部署或縮放虛擬機實例。此外,Auto Scaling還提供了一系列的自動化功能,如負載均衡、故障轉移等,以實現資源的最優(yōu)配置和保障業(yè)務的穩(wěn)定運行。
13. CloudFront(Amazon CloudFront)
CloudFront是亞馬遜云科技提供的全球內容分發(fā)網絡服務方式,它允許用戶將靜態(tài)網站內容緩存到邊緣節(jié)點上,以提高網站的加載速度和減少延遲。CloudFront具有高可靠性、高速度和高可擴展性的特點,適用于實現全球范圍內的加速訪問。此外,CloudFront還提供了一系列的流量管理和優(yōu)化功能,以便于實現內容的智能分發(fā)和流量的合理分配。
14. RDS for PostgreSQL(Amazon RDS for PostgreSQL)
RDS for PostgreSQL是亞馬遜云科技提供的PostgreSQL數據庫服務方式,它允許用戶在云端運行PostgreSQL數據庫。RDS for PostgreSQL具有高性能、高可靠性和高可擴展性的特點,適用于處理復雜的數據分析和事務處理任務。此外,RDS for PostgreSQL還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
15. RDS for MySQL(Amazon RDS for MySQL)
RDS for MySQL是亞馬遜云科技提供的MySQL數據庫服務方式,它允許用戶在云端運行MySQL數據庫。RDS for MySQL具有高性能、高可靠性和高可擴展性的特點,適用于處理大量的結構化和非結構化數據。此外,RDS for MySQL還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
16. Amazon RDS for SQL Server(Amazon RDS for SQL Server)
Amazon RDS for SQL Server是亞馬遜云科技提供的SQL Server數據庫服務方式,它允許用戶在云端運行SQL Server數據庫。Amazon RDS for SQL Server具有高性能、高可靠性和高可擴展性的特點,適用于處理復雜的數據分析和事務處理任務。此外,Amazon RDS for SQL Server還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
17. Amazon RDS for MariaDB(Amazon RDS for MariaDB)
Amazon RDS for MariaDB是亞馬遜云科技提供的MariaDB數據庫服務方式,它允許用戶在云端運行MariaDB數據庫。Amazon RDS for MariaDB具有高性能、高可靠性和高可擴展性的特點,適用于處理大量的結構化和非結構化數據。此外,Amazon RDS for MariaDB還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
18. Amazon RDS for Cassandra(Amazon RDS for Cassandra)
Amazon RDS for Cassandra是亞馬遜云科技提供的Cassandra數據庫服務方式,它允許用戶在云端運行Cassandra數據庫。Amazon RDS for Cassandra具有高性能、高可靠性和高可擴展性的特點,適用于處理大規(guī)模的鍵值對數據存儲任務。此外,Amazon RDS for Cassandra還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
19. Amazon RDS for Google BigQuery(Amazon RDS for Google BigQuery)
Amazon RDS for Google BigQuery是亞馬遜云科技提供的Google BigQuery數據庫服務方式,它允許用戶在云端運行BigQuery數據庫。Amazon RDS for Google BigQuery具有高性能、高可靠性和高可擴展性的特點,適用于處理大規(guī)模的數據倉庫和分析任務。此外,Amazon RDS for Google BigQuery還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
20. Amazon RDS for CockroachDB(Amazon RDS for CockroachDB)
Amazon RDS for CockroachDB是亞馬遜云科技提供的CockroachDB數據庫服務方式,它允許用戶在云端運行CockroachDB數據庫。Amazon RDS for CockroachDB具有高性能、高可靠性和高可擴展性的特點,適用于處理大量的結構化和非結構化數據。此外,Amazon RDS for CockroachDB還提供了一系列的數據管理功能,如備份、恢復、遷移等,以便于實現數據的持久化和保護。
總結而言,亞馬遜云提供的云計算服務方式涵蓋了從基礎設施到應用層的多種選擇,以滿足不同規(guī)模和需求的企業(yè)和個人的需求。通過靈活的計費模式、強大的安全功能以及豐富的管理工具,亞馬遜云為全球用戶提供了高效、可靠的云服務解決方案。無論是對于初創(chuàng)企業(yè)還是大型企業(yè),亞馬遜云都提供了一個理想的平臺來構建、測試和擴展的應用程序和服務。
本文內容根據網絡資料整理,出于傳遞更多信息之目的,不代表金鑰匙跨境贊同其觀點和立場。
轉載請注明,如有侵權,聯系刪除。